What is PB PERS Indian River Lagoon Science Festival 10th Annual about?

Talked with Gabby Barbarite McHenry, Ph.D., Director of Outreach & Engagement Florida Atlantic University Harbor Branch Oceanographic Institute. They are one of over 50 exhibitors at this years 10th Annual Indian River Lagoon Science Festival. It's going to be from 10am - 3pm on October 25th at 600 N Indian River Drive, Ft. Pierce, FL. The IRL Science Festival is a free event that's designed to bring a variety of hands-on STEAM activities to the public. The goal is to make science accessible, interactive, relevant and fun for everyone at every age.
